What are the responsibilities and job description for the cook position at Eau Claire County?
The ADRC Program Cook assists the ADRC Kitchen Manager with daily food preparation and packaging for the Senior Dining program. This position assists with kitchen sanitation and adhering to food safety standards.
- Exercises knowledge of and compliance with food sanitation and kitchen safety practices; prepares and serves food to a high-risk population; maintains orderly, clean, and sanitized kitchen work areas; performs routine cleaning and sanitization tasks in all areas of the kitchen, including equipment and dishes.
- Uses ability to follow oral and written directions to assist with food production as directed by the ADRC Kitchen Manager.
- Employs basic math skills necessary to count out food portions; packages food for meal delivery routes for Meals on Wheels; packages cold, bulk foods for delivery.
- Assists with unloading delivery trucks and stocking supplies, following proper stock rotation principles.
- Establishes and maintains effective working relationships with internal and external partners.
- Performs other related duties as required or assigned.
- High school diploma or equivalent.
- One (1) year of experience working in a kitchen setting.
- Appointment will be conditional upon successful completion of criminal and caregiver background check.
- ServSafe certification or ability to obtain certification within three (3) months of hire and maintain thereafter during employment.
- Position will require a pre-employment physical exam.
- Must have valid driver’s license, an acceptable driving record, and access to private transportation for work-related duties.
- Must possess and maintain personal automobile insurance in the amount of $100,000/$300,000.
